Output dfd7fadaa3f091108a080b59490b5a2cd60d41ddee4cd664fc73ef5f1cf9e386:0

value
1680393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bee554e63827558793819c7ee82cac8d4da4af8 OP_EQUAL
address
3BXhjkbrYDYcTV3iJ3C3b3hZiRPq6nXiow
transaction
dfd7fadaa3f091108a080b59490b5a2cd60d41ddee4cd664fc73ef5f1cf9e386
confirmations
472365
spent
true